Birmingham, Pride
Report by Darren Kyte, Scout Pride Co-ordinator for Birmingham Pride This was the first attendance of the Scouts at a pride parade since the lockdown we all experienced. Since the lockdown measures were eased, as scouts, it was important that as lockdown measures have eased we could have as near normal experience taking part in the parade, which was great for everyone's mental health and to show we are still here for our young people who maybe struggling with their sexuality. It's important for them to know that us leaders are here to support them as we slowly all return to face to face scouting. A Change of Platform: Ali’s Audio Diary Week 3

A Change of Platform: Ali’s Audio Diary Week 3

News, Oxford
https://scout.radio/play/virtual-scouting-alis-audio-diary-week-3/ We join Ali to find out how the group are getting on in their third week of virtual scouting. The group have moved from Webex to zoom and really like the breakout feature. This week the cubs made wool and Ali and the team tackled the problem of linking between sections that should be happening over the week. Ali also discusses the difficulties the group have had keeping their scout section running as the scout leaders are key workers and aren't able to run the section as easily as the other leaders.

Virtual Scouting: Ali from Oxfordshire

Virtual Scouting: Ali from Oxfordshire

News, Oxford
https://scout.radio/play/virtual-scouting-alis-audio-diary-week-1/ Ali is a cub scout leader in oxfordshire now running a virtual cub pack. We’ll be following ali with her weekly audio diary as she develops her virtual programme. Ali is using a piece of software called webex to run a video conference based cub meeting each Tuesday. Ali’s first tip was to do your first online cub meeting from your headquarters if you can to set the scene and provide context for the cubs. It wasn’t all plain sailing though, and some of the cubs has a bit of trouble finding the mute button! Ali adapted her previously planned programme to work online.
